Abstract
The invention relates to an isolated polynucleotide sequence comprising a nucleic acid sequence encoding the amino acid sequence of KshA protein or of KshB protein, encoded by nucleotides 499-1695 of SEQ ID NO:1 or by nucleotides 387-1427 of SEQ ID NO:2, respectively, and functional homologues thereof.The polynucleotides of the invention can be used to construct genetically modified microorganisms blocked in 3-ketosteroid 9α-hydroxylase activity, which are useful in the microbial degradation of steroids to accumulate certain steroid products.
